Auto merge of #14144 - lowr:fix/find-occurrence-of-raw-ident, r=Veykril
fix: Search raw identifiers without prefix When we find references/usages of a raw identifier, we should disregard `r#` prefix because there are keywords one can use without the prefix in earlier editions (see #13034; this bug is actually fallout from the PR). `name`, the text we're searching for, has already been stripped of the prefix, but the text of nodes we compare it to hasn't been. The second commit is strictly refactoring, I can remove it if it's not much of value.
